stm32 cubeide使用
STM32 CubeIDE是STMicroelectronics公司为开发STM32微控制器的一款集成开发环境。它采用了Eclipse作为基础框架,并集成了STM32CubeMX软件的每个功能。 使用STM32 CubeIDE开发STM32系列芯片的优点是它可以提供很好的代码开发工具,同时还可以进行代码调试和固件更新。它还提供了多种语言支持,包括C,C++和汇编语言,因此可以轻松地编写高质量的代码。不仅如此,STM32 CubeIDE还支持多种不同的工作流程,以满足开发人员不同的需求。 使用STM32 CubeIDE编写代码时,可以使用预定义好的模板。模板可以帮助开发人员快速编写代码,并减少错误的发生。此外,STM32 CubeIDE还自动创建项目文件,并创建需要的所有库文件和驱动程序。因此,开发人员可以专注于开发应用程序,而不必担心库文件和驱动程序的细节。 STMicroelectronics公司为了让使用STM32 CubeIDE更加简单和快速,提供了一系列的教程和示例代码。这些示例包含了许多不同应用程序和实现,例如使用I2C驱动器的温度监测,使用SPI通信的OLED显示器和使用GPIO驱动的LED控制。这些示例可以帮助开发人员了解如何使用STM32 CubeIDE来创建自己的应用程序,同时也可借此学习最佳编程实践。 在编写STM32 CubeIDE代码时,开发人员可以使用自己的源代码或者使用免费提供的库代码。这使得开发人员能够编写高质量的代码,而无需编写繁琐的代码。 总之,STM32 CubeIDE是一款非常方便的集成开发环境,可以帮助不同程度的开发人员快速编写高质量的代码。它提供了多种操作选项和语言支持,使得开发过程更加容易和快速。因此,它是开发STM32芯片的首选工具之一。